N2 - Manual segmentation has been widely accepted in medical image analysis because the user will assume absolute control over final output. Nonetheless, the method is infamous for being time consuming and sensitive to inter-observer variability. Semi-automated methods incorporate user knowledge to initialize computerized segmentation and thus, is a versatile approach to tackle real time segmentation problem. Interactive tool or Graphic User Interface is the most critical medium of communication between user and computer but this element has always been neglected. Intuitively, the design of efficient interactive tool will impose significant effect on segmentation efficiency. In this work, we have presented a mini review on the design element of graphic user interface in medical image segmentation to highlight the importance of this tool in ensuring desirable segmentation output.
